    Stable isotopes of captive Cetaceans (Killer Whales and Bottlenose dolphins)

    There is currently a great deal of interest in using stable-isotope methods to investigate diet, trophic level and migration movement in wild cetaceans. Fundamental to the interpretation of these methods is the need to understand how diet isotopic values are reflected in consumer tissues. In this study, we investigated patterns of isotopic discrimination between diet and blood constituents of two species of cetaceans (killer whale, Orcinus orca and 19 bottlenose dolphin, Tursiops truncutus) fed with controlled diets during 350 days. Diet discrimination factors ( ) for plasma were estimated to 13C =2.3‰ and 1520 N =1.8‰ respectively for both species and to 13C =2.7‰ and 1521 N =0.5‰ for red blood cells (RBC). Delipidation had no significant effect on carbon and nitrogen isotopic values of blood constituents, confirming that cetacean blood no serving as reservoirs of lipids. In contrast, carbon isotopic values are higher in delipidated samples of blubber, liver and muscle of orca tissues. The mean half life for plasma was 32.9 days for killer whales and 27.2 days for bottlenose dolphin and for RBC was greater than 175 days. The potential for conflict between fisheries and cetaceans has heightened the need for trophic information about this taxa within those ecosystems. These results provide the first published stable isotope turnover rates and discrimination factors for cetaceans, which are essential if conclusions are to be drawn on issues concerning trophic structures, carbon sources and diet reconstruction

    PECAM-1 engagement counteracts ICAM-1-induced signaling in brain vascular endothelial cells

    Interactions between leukocytes and vascular endothelial cells are mediated by a complex set of membrane adhesion molecules which transduce bi-directional signals in both cell types. Endothelium of the cerebral blood vessels, which constitute the blood–brain barrier, strictly controls adhesion and trafficking of leukocytes into the brain. Investigating signaling pathways triggered by the engagement of adhesion molecules expressed on brain endothelial cells, we previously documented the role of ICAM-1 in activation of the tyrosine phosphorylation of several actin-binding proteins and subsequent rearrangements of the actin cytoskeleton. In the present study, we show that, whereas PECAM-1 is known to control positively the trans-endothelial migration of leukocytes via homophilic interactions between leukocytes and endothelial cells, PECAM-1 engagement on brain endothelial surface unexpectedly counteracts the ICAM-1-induced tyrosine phosphorylation of cortactin and rearrangements of the actin cytoskeleton. We present evidence that the PECAM-1-associated tyrosine phosphatase SHP-2 is required for ICAM-1 signaling, suggesting that its activity might crucially contribute to the regulation of ICAM-1 signaling by PECAM-1. Our findings reveal a novel activity for PECAM-1 which, by counteracting ICAM-1-induced activation, could directly contribute to limit activation and maintain integrity of brain vascular endothelium

    Pentylenetetrazol Produces a State-Dependent Conditioned Place Aversion to Alcohol Withdrawal in Mice

    The purpose of this study was to determine if aversive effects of alcohol withdrawal could be detected in mice using the place conditioning procedure and whether the GABAA receptor antagonist, pentylenetetrazol (PTZ), would increase the aversive effects of alcohol withdrawal and increase the probability of detecting conditioned place aversion. Subjects were alcohol-naïve mice from a specific line selectively bred for low alcohol preference (LAP1; n=91) and were assigned to three groups: alcohol withdrawal, PTZ alone, and PTZ + alcohol withdrawal. On four trials, mice received either a 4.0 g/kg intraperitoneal (i.p.) injection of alcohol (alcohol withdrawal, PTZ + alcohol withdrawal groups) or saline (PTZ group) 8 hrs prior to being placed on a distinctive floor texture for a 30-min conditioning session. Five min before these sessions, mice in the PTZ and PTZ + alcohol withdrawal groups received PTZ (5.0 mg/kg; i.p.) and the alcohol withdrawal group received saline. On intervening days mice received two saline injections at the same time points prior to being placed on a different floor texture. Post-conditioning floor preference was assessed in two 60-min tests; the first test was drug-free and the second test was state-dependent. Neither alcohol withdrawal nor PTZ produced significant place conditioning. The PTZ + alcohol withdrawal group showed a significant place aversion during the state-dependent test. These data suggest that the combined stimulus properties of PTZ and alcohol withdrawal facilitated the expression of conditioned place aversion to alcohol withdrawal

    When Public Recognition for Charitable Giving Backfires: The Role of Independent Self-Construal

    This research examines the effectiveness of public recognition in encouraging charitable giving, demonstrating that public recognition can sometimes decrease donations. While previous work has largely shown that making donations visible to others can motivate donors, the present research shows that the effectiveness of public recognition depends on whether potential donors are under an independent (i.e., separate from others) or interdependent (i.e., connected with others) self-construal. Across seven experimental studies, an independent self-construal decreases donation intentions and amounts when the donor will receive public recognition compared to when the donation will remain private. This effect is driven by the activation of an agentic motive, wherein independents are motivated to make decisions that are guided by their own goals and self-interests, rather than being influenced by the opinions and expectations of others. This research contributes to the understanding of the nuanced roles of both public recognition and self-construal in predicting donation behavior

    THE EFFECTIVENESS OF ACUPUNCTURE ON ORTHOPAEDIC PAIN WITHIN A VOCATIONAL REHABILITATION SETTING

    Background: Acupuncture is rapidly rising in popularity within western populations since its development and consequently there is increasing interest from a variety of clients. Purpose: To evaluate the effectiveness of acupuncture on orthopaedic pain within a vocational rehabilitation setting in London, United Kingdom. Method: A retrospective service evaluation design. A pre- and post-acupuncture questionnaire was utilised as the data collection tool. Result: Eighty-six clients were included in this evaluation because they met the criteria for inclusion. Analysis on the age differences between males and females were not statistically significant (p=0.05). The conditions that were most frequently seen at the clinic included: 57% (49/86) spinal pain; 28% (24/86) upper limb pain; and 15% (13/86) lower limb pain. The mean number of treatment sessions for acupuncture was three (range=1-6). Overall each session of treatment lasted on average twenty minutes (range=15-30). The total number of needles used during each session of treatment averaged five (range=3-8). The reported benefit of treatment was 44% (38/86) excellent, 49% (42/86) good, and 7% (6/86) poor. Conclusion: This evaluation has demonstrated that acupuncture is effective on orthopaedic pain within a vocational rehabilitation setting. Repeat audits and larger sample sizes are needed for confirmation the findings

    A COVID-19 Risk Reduction Assessment for a Health-Care Employee from an Ethnic Background: A Case Study in the United Kingdom

    Concerns in the United Kingdom (UK) that Black, Asian and Minority Ethnic (BAME) populations have disproportionately higher rates of coronavirus disease 2019 (COVID-19) than white populations have led to ethnicity being identified as a risk factor within the latest guidance from Public Health England. The purpose of this case report was to determine whether the risk reduction assessment would aid the line manager support a BAME health-care employee who was concerned that his ethnicity put him at greater risk of contracting COVID-19. This report described the case, protocol, and outcome of undertaking a risk reduction assessment. It is concluded that the risk reduction assessment may assist line managers implement appropriate adjustments for BAME employees in order to alleviate their concerns and mitigate the risks of COVID-19
